Historical Aspect of Ugly Betty:

Ugly betty is originally an adaptation of the Colombian Telenovela Betty la fae ('Betty the ugly') written by Fernando Gaitan. It is adapted into a New York City setting by creator/developer Silvio Horta and co-producers Salma Hayek and Ben Silverman whose production companies Silent H, Ventanarosa and Reveille respectively partnered with ABC Studios to create the hour-long program for U.S. audience. It was first shown on tv as Ugly Betty on September 28, 2006, on ABC in the United States and on Citytv in Canada. The first intial idea to bring Ugly Betty to american Tv started in 2001. NBC was the first media company to get their hands on Ugly betty, they were planning to adapt it to a half- hour comedy, which would of been produced by Sony Pictures Television, but these were just ideas and they never came to action. it was not till ABC and Hayek's company came on board in 2004 and decided to make it an hour long comedy-drama.

After working on it for two years, on May 16, 2006, ABC announced that Ugly Betty was going to be part of their 06-07 North American season lineup as a weekly hour-long series; the initial order was for 13 episodes, but eventually with it's popularity there has been many other series and episodes. Ugly Betty was first broadcasted in Britain on channel 4 was summer 2006, and since then has been going on strongly. They did have a bit of hiccups when there was a writers strike in hollywood, besides that it is going well.

Political Aspect of Ugly Betty:
Ugly betty covers a main concern in the political aspect of a soap opera; Claudia Milian, a professor of Latin American literature and culture at Duke says-“You can’t simply say this is an entertainment, because inevitably there is a message and a political reality, too.” The main narrative focuses on the political issue being covered in Ugly Betty. There is more then one political issue, another important issue is; immigration there were several episodes in season 2 where Ugly Betty's father Ignacio suarez (played by tony plana) was sent back to mexico because he did not have a valid passport. This is a political issue which is relevant to many countries in the world, through Ugly Betty a different view was shown the, family of the culprit was in the lime light, where ususally the country and it's goverment or other high authorities point of views are highlighted.
